NTNU student Marthe Kristine Nilsen (22) returns to the University of Trondheim with fresh field experience from Cautus Geo.

- "It's a summer job that has given me a taste for more," says Marthe Kristine Nilsen (22) from Skiptvet in Østfold. She is the first summer employee at Cautus Geo.

This summer, she has put her recent bachelor's degree in environmental and civil engineering geology from NTNU in Trondheim to good use.

For two months she has been working closely with the project managers, who work shifts during the holiday period. She has supported the project managers with assistance in planning and follow-up work in the office, worked closely with Cautus Web and spent a lot of time out in the field. "She has definitely been a good resource for us," says Sigmund Brekke Langelid.

Langelid has nine years' experience at Cautus Geo, where he is responsible for operations. He knows a lot about what it takes to solve assignments involving automatic monitoring and warning of natural hazards, the environment and climate, building and construction, transport and structures.
